Who Reports the Most in Rhode Island
The providers carrying the largest share of Rhode Island's Form 477 deployment records. Verizon Communications Inc. leads with 28,823 records.
Top providers in Rhode Island by reported deployment records
FCC Form 477 fixed broadband deployment data (June 2020 status)
Full Provider List - Rhode Island
| # | Provider | Records |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Verizon Communications Inc. | 28,823 |
| 2 | ViaSat, Inc. | 25,181 |
| 3 | Hughes Network Systems, LLC | 23,489 |
| 4 | VSAT Systems, LLC | 23,489 |
| 5 | Cox Communications, Inc. | 18,625 |
| 6 | Seaport Capital/Countrywide Broadband, LLC | 988 |
| 7 | Charter Communications | 5 |
| 8 | New Horizons Communications Corp. | 4 |
| 9 | Futurum Communications Corporation | 1 |

Frequently Asked Questions
- Is Rhode Island's Form 477 filing book unusually thin?
- Rhode Island has 120,605 records from 9 providers, lower third (< 569,696). Thin books still matter when one technology or a few rural carriers dominate the mix.
- How does Rhode Island's ≥100 Mbps advertised share compare nationally?
- 48.2% of Rhode Island's Form 477 filings advertise ≥100 Mbps max download, versus 24.6% nationally (+23.6 pp). Tiers come from state_speed_tiers maxaddown buckets, not retail speed tests.
- What broadband technologies dominate Rhode Island's filings?
- satellite-led mix: fiber 13.3%, cable 16.2%, DSL 10.6%, fixed wireless 0.0%, satellite 59.8% of Form 477 records.
